Package: hanterm-classic
Version: 3.1.6.0-3
Severity: grave
Justification: making this package unusable


I couldn't run hanterm-classic while hanterm-xf worked.

$ hanterm-classic 
hanterm: no available ptys
$

Maybe is it some ptys or permission problem?
